An undersea research chamber for aquanauts is spherical with an external diameter of 4.7 m. The mass of the chamber, when occupied, is 54100 kg. It is anchored to the sea bottom by a cable.

(a) What is the buoyant force on the chamber?

(b) What is the tension in the cable?
